Detailed Description

Referring to fig. 1-4, a meat grinder for food processing comprises a fixed cylinder 1, a motor 2 is fixedly connected to the upper surface inside the fixed cylinder 1, a rotating shaft 3 is fixedly connected to the bottom of the motor 2, a gear A4 is fixedly sleeved on the outer curved surface of the fixed cylinder 1 of the rotating shaft 3, one side of the gear A4 is engaged with a gear B5, a fixed shaft 6 is rotatably connected to one side surface of the gear B5, one end of the fixed shaft 6 is rotatably connected to the inner curved surface of the fixed cylinder 1, the bottom of the fixed cylinder 1 is fixedly connected to the upper surface of a top cover 7, the inner curved surface of the top cover 7 is rotatably sleeved on the outer curved surface of a rotating cylinder 8, a sealing ring 19 is rotatably sleeved on the outer curved surface of the rotating cylinder 8, the outer curved surface of the sealing ring 19 is fixedly connected to one side of the top cover 7, and the sealing performance between the rotating cylinder 8 and the top cover 7 is provided by the sealing ring 19, the gear C9 is fixedly sleeved on the outer side curved surface of the rotating cylinder 8 above the top cover 7, the gear A4, the gear B5 and the gear C9 are all bevel gears, the rotating directions of the gear C9 and the gear A4 are opposite, and one side of the gear C9 is meshed and connected with one side of the gear B5.
One end fixedly connected with cutter 20 of 3 bottoms in axis of rotation, the outside curved surface that axis of rotation 3 is located between gear A4 and the cutter 20 rotates with the inboard curved surface of a rotating cylinder 8 to be connected, the outside curved surface threaded connection who rotates a rotating cylinder 8 and is located top cap 7 below has thread bush 10, adjust the regulation of realization to the meat capacity of placing about through thread bush 10, the fixed cover that has connect of outside curved surface of thread bush 10 has spacing cover 11, the upper surface of spacing cover 11 is the arcwall face, the inboard arcwall face of spacing cover 11 is provided with the triangular prism, block the meat of flying up through spacing cover 11, it is smashed the meat through triangular prism auxiliary tool 20 when spacing cover 11 rotates simultaneously, the efficiency of smashing is improved.
The bottom of the top cover 7 is inserted into the inner side of the fixing ring 13, the inner part of the fixing ring 13 is a magnetic surface, the inner side of the fixing ring 13 is inserted with the magnetic ring 12, the top of the magnetic ring 12 is fixedly connected with the bottom of the top cover 7, the surface of the magnetic ring 12 and the fixing ring 13 attract each other to provide the stability of the connection of the top cover 7 and the fixing ring 13, the bottom of the fixing ring 13 is fixedly connected with the top of the storage barrel 14, the bottom of the storage barrel 14 is arranged on the lower surface of the inner side of the base 15, the inner diameter of the upper surface of the base 15 is larger than the outer diameter of the storage barrel 14, the lower surface of the inner part of the base 15 is a friction surface, a sucking disc is arranged at the bottom of the base 15, the base 15 is connected with a desktop through the sucking disc, the stability of the device is improved, meanwhile, the connection of the storage barrel 14 and the base 15 is improved through the friction surface, the stability of the storage barrel 15 is improved, a push rod 16 is sleeved on one side of the base 15, and one end of the push rod 16 inside the base 15 is fixedly connected with an arc-shaped plate 17, the outside curved surface that catch bar 16 is located between base 15 and the arc 17 has cup jointed spring 18, and the quantity of arc 17 has two, and two arcs 17 are about the middle part symmetric distribution of base 15, and the upper surface of arc 17 is the arc, and arc 17 promotes through spring 18, makes arc 17 press from both sides tightly fixedly to storage cylinder 14, and the arc of the upside of arc 17 is convenient for place storage cylinder 14.
When in use, the motor 2 drives the rotating shaft 3 to rotate, the rotating shaft 3 transfers the cutter 20 to rotate, the cutter 20 is enabled to crush meat, the limiting cover 11 is arranged above the cutter 20, the limiting cover 11 is enabled to position the meat, the meat is prevented from moving upwards, the efficiency of crushing the meat by the cutter 20 is indirectly improved, meanwhile, the rotating shaft 3 drives the gear A4 to rotate, the gear A4 drives the gear B5 to rotate, the gear B5 transfers the gear C9 to rotate, the gear C9 drives the rotating cylinder 8 to rotate, the rotating direction of the rotating cylinder 8 is opposite to that of the rotating shaft 3, the rotating cylinder 8 drives the limiting cover 11 to rotate, the limiting cover 11 crushes the meat through the inner triangular prism, the efficiency of the meat grinder in crushing the meat is further improved, the problem that the meat is influenced by the bottom meat chopper when being processed is solved, the meat is easy to fly upwards and is wound on the surface of the rotating shaft in the middle part, the problem that the working efficiency of the meat grinder is reduced because multiple times of processing are needed is caused.

Claims (6)

1. A meat grinder for food processing, includes a fixed cylinder (1), its characterized in that: the upper surface of the inside of the fixed cylinder (1) is fixedly connected with a motor (2), the bottom of the motor (2) is fixedly connected with a rotating shaft (3), the rotating shaft (3) is positioned on the outer side curved surface of the fixed cylinder (1) and fixedly sleeved with a gear A (4), one side of the gear A (4) is meshed with a gear B (5), one side surface of the gear B (5) is rotatably connected with a fixed shaft (6), one end of the fixed shaft (6) is rotatably connected with the inner side curved surface of the fixed cylinder (1), the bottom of the fixed cylinder (1) is fixedly connected with the upper surface of a top cover (7), the inner side curved surface of the top cover (7) is rotatably sleeved with the outer side curved surface of a rotating cylinder (8), the outer side curved surface of the rotating cylinder (8) positioned above the top cover (7) is fixedly sleeved with a gear C (9), and one side of the gear C (9) is meshed with one side of the gear B (5);
a cutter (20) is fixedly connected to one end of the bottom of the rotating shaft (3), an outer side curved surface of the rotating shaft (3) positioned between the gear A (4) and the cutter (20) is rotatably connected with an inner side curved surface of the rotating cylinder (8), an outer side curved surface of the rotating cylinder (8) positioned below the top cover (7) is in threaded connection with a threaded sleeve (10), and a limiting cover (11) is fixedly sleeved on the outer side curved surface of the threaded sleeve (10);

2. A meat grinder for food processing according to claim 1, characterized in that: the inner diameter of the upper surface of the base (15) is larger than the outer diameter of the storage barrel (14), the lower surface inside the base (15) is a friction surface, and a sucker is arranged at the bottom of the base (15).
3. A meat grinder for food processing according to claim 1, characterized in that: the outer side curved surface of the rotating cylinder (8) is rotatably sleeved with a sealing ring (19), and the outer side curved surface of the sealing ring (19) is fixedly connected with one side of the top cover (7).
4. A meat grinder for food processing according to claim 1, characterized in that: the inside of the fixed ring (13) is a magnetic surface, the inner side of the fixed ring (13) is inserted with a magnetic ring (12), and the top of the magnetic ring (12) is fixedly connected with the bottom of the top cover (7).
5. A meat grinder for food processing according to claim 1, characterized in that: the upper surface of the limiting cover (11) is an arc-shaped surface, and the inner side arc-shaped surface of the limiting cover (11) is provided with a triangular prism.
6. A meat grinder for food processing according to claim 1, characterized in that: the number of the arc plates (17) is two, the two arc plates (17) are symmetrically distributed relative to the middle of the base (15), and the upper surfaces of the arc plates (17) are arc surfaces.
